Huxtable’s Kitchen Recalls Certain Trader Joe’s Salads

Trader Joe’s brand of Roasted Butternut Squash, Red Quinoa and Wheatberry Salads are being recalled, according to a series of articles recently published by the Food and Drug Administration. According to the federal agency, Huxtable’s Kitchen decided to issue this recall because of a potential health risk certain ingredients in these salads may pose to consumers. Busch’s Fresh Food Market Recalls Certain Deli Products

Busch decided to recall the company’s deli entrees and other pre-prepared and packed foods that were produced with yellow onions in the ingredients. The onions used in the recalled products may have been contaminated with Listeria monocytogenes. This bacterium, according to the Food and Drug Administration, can cause food poisoning. More Cases Of Whole Athena Cantaloupes Recalled

Burch Equipment LLC, North Carolina has reportedly recalled 580 cases of Whole Athena Cantaloupes due to a possible listeria contamination. Although this recall has been issued in the past, more cases have been added to the recall announcement. Coconut Chocolate Chip Bars Recalled Over Undeclared Allergens

Clif Bar and Company has published a voluntary recall alert associated with a certain line of its popular health food products and protein bars. The Coconut Chocolate Chip bars, sold in certain major retailers nationwide, do not have the main ingredient of Coconut listed in their nutrition facts label because they have been mislabeled during the packing process. Cass-Clay Creamery Recalls Ice Cream Over Undeclared Allergens

Cass- Clay Creamery has recalled several ice cream products due to the presence of Brazil nuts that unfortunately are not listed as an ingredient. The nuts could cause injury or death to a person who is allergic to the nuts. Cass-Clay Creamery Maple nut and light maple nut ice creams that come in 1 gallon size containers and under the brand Hornbachers Maple nut ice cream are affected by this recall. Pacific International Recalls 19 Cases of Bulk Romaine Lettuce

Several news agencies have revealed in recent articles that Pacific International Marketing has recalled 19 cases of romaine lettuce that were distributed in both California and Nevada. The recall statement has showed that the cases listed under this recall announcement were subject of a voluntary recall after they were discovered the product may have been possibly contaminated with salmonella.
